So I've caught all of the fish except for Ghostface Killa and Jelly. I've read that Ghostface is in the Deep Caves, but for the life of me I can't find the Jelly.

I read that they were east of the Hanging Rat tavern, but I just can't find them.

Any tips?
This question / problem has been solved by UniversalWolfimage
try bacon?!
I caught a Phantom Jelly from, if I remember correctly, the pier in Core City. I only caught one, so I'm not sure if there are other places to get them. They might just be exceptionally rare.

BTW, I recommend using two poles at once. It's a lot faster and less boring. I've tried three at once, but it's tough to manage that many when you're getting lots of hits.
Post edited January 21, 2016 by UniversalWolf
Marking yours as the solution. I ended up catching one just outside the Hanged Rat tavern, though I suppose it is simply an issue of rarity. One of the updates in one of these recent patches increased chance to fish as well.

Now on to Ghostface.
ShadowWulfe: Now on to Ghostface.
Damn that Ghostface!

BTW, fishing is pretty great if your character is a doctor/chemist. You can never have too many Super Healing injections.

Extract Humour is the angler's friend.